Let me tell you about my first website I ever ran. Funnyjolt.com was the very first site I ever started back in 1999. I’ve never talked about it before because I don’t own it anymore. Anyway, it was basically a collection of funny jokes, pictures and some prank phone calls me and my friend did when we were in high school.

I enjoyed running the website but had no idea how to make any money from it. I tried banner ads and other things but I wasn’t making a dime. The site was costing me $45 a month for hosting, (it was more expensive back in the old days) and I was frustrated. The worst part is without knowing what I was doing I had great search engine rankings, and an email list of about 2500 people. I finally decided to shut the site down.

Oh man if I just had a time machine…I would have bought Google stock at $90…and told myself to just hang onto that website. I was sitting on a gold mine but didn’t know how to pan. I think about the wasted opportunity because I gave up on that site.

I still regret it to this day.
